To fill out a request for proposal (RFP) for RCAT, follow these steps:
02
Start by understanding the purpose of the RFP. Determine what exactly you are looking for and seeking proposals for.
03
Clearly define the scope of work. Specify the project requirements, objectives, and deliverables in detail.
04
Identify key evaluation criteria. Decide on the factors that will be used to evaluate the proposals, such as price, qualifications, experience, timeline, etc.
05
Create a template for the RFP. Define the structure and sections of the document, including an introduction, background information, scope of work, evaluation criteria, submission guidelines, and any specific requirements.
06
Write a clear and concise introduction. Provide an overview of the project, explain the RFP process, and set expectations for potential respondents.
07
Provide background information. Give a brief history of the organization, project background, and any relevant contextual information.
08
Detail the scope of work. Clearly outline the specific tasks, objectives, and deliverables that the project entails.
09
Lay out the evaluation criteria. Describe the factors that will be considered when evaluating the proposals, and state the relative importance of each criterion.
10
Specify submission guidelines. Explicitly state the deadline for submission, preferred method of submission, and any specific formatting or documentation requirements.
11
Communicate any specific requirements. If there are any mandatory qualifications, certifications, or other requirements that respondents must meet, clearly state them in this section.
12
Proofread and edit the RFP. Ensure that the document is free of errors, inconsistencies, and any ambiguity that could lead to confusion.
13
Publish and distribute the RFP. Make the RFP available to potential respondents through appropriate channels, such as your organization's website, industry forums, or targeted mailing lists.
14
Set a deadline for proposal submission. Give respondents ample time to prepare and submit their proposals.
15
Review and evaluate the received proposals. Assess each proposal against the defined evaluation criteria and determine the best-fit solution.
16
Notify the selected vendor. Once a decision has been made, promptly inform the selected vendor and initiate the next steps in the process.

Who needs request for proposal rcat?

01
Request for proposal (RFP) for RCAT is typically needed by organizations or individuals who are looking to engage a vendor or contractor for a specific project.
02
It is commonly used in industries such as construction, information technology, consulting, and professional services, where there is a need to gather competitive bids and select the most suitable provider.
03
Whether it's for a large-scale infrastructure project, software development, or outsourcing a particular service, the RFP helps ensure a fair and transparent procurement process.
04
By issuing an RFP, the organization can solicit proposals from potential vendors, compare their offerings, and make an informed decision based on the submitted responses.
05
Ultimately, the RFP allows the organization to identify the best-fit supplier that meets their requirements and offers the most value for their investment.
